myxer ringtones??
 
I searched for this problem, and similiar threads have been posted, but theres no answer on how the hell to fix this. Its starting to irritate the f@#$:cussing::banghead: outta me and can someone tell me how the hell to get a ringtone from myxer onto our phones? When i make a ringtone it sends it as .gcd, i've tried to goto the link on skyfire, opera, and internet explorer...all save it as a .gcd file. someone gimme a helping hand!

krohnjw 12-31-2009 09:38 AM

Re: myxer ringtones??
 
Looks like GCD is just a text file containing the ringer info (download URL, content type, etc).

Try this: save the GCD file. Rename it to .txt. Open it in your favorite text editor, check for Content-URL: definition to get the URL to download the actual ringtone.

Edit, I just tried it with a ringtone on their site and it works fine. Also though they have a "having problems" on the right hand side that links right to the mp3 under download to your computer.
